|
Loans - Loan Portfolio by Class (Details) - USD ($)
|
Dec. 31, 2024
|
Dec. 31, 2023
|
Dec. 31, 2022
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|$ 1,920,398,000
|$ 1,742,139,000
|$ 1,635,718,000
|90+ Days Past Due and Accruing
|410,000
|128,000
|
|Loans on nonaccrual status
|947,000
|1,298,000
|
|30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|16,826,000
|17,498,000
|
|Loans on nonaccrual status
|117,000
|
|
|60-89 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|3,748,000
|3,233,000
|
|Loans on nonaccrual status
|
|22,000
|
|90+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|1,116,000
|1,290,000
|
|Loans on nonaccrual status
|706,000
|1,160,000
|
|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|21,690,000
|22,021,000
|
|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|1,898,708,000
|1,720,118,000
|
|Loans on nonaccrual status
|124,000
|113,000
|
|Commercial real estate
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|734,182,000
|668,122,000
|
|Commercial real estate |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|26,000
|92,000
|
|Commercial real estate |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|26,000
|92,000
|
|Commercial real estate |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|734,156,000
|668,030,000
|
|Commercial business
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|104,947,000
|115,348,000
|
|90+ Days Past Due and Accruing
|
|1,000
|
|Commercial business |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|29,000
|
|
|Commercial business | 90+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|
|1,000
|
|Commercial business |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|29,000
|1,000
|
|Commercial business |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|104,918,000
|115,347,000
|
|Construction - commercial real estate
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|132,717,000
|69,768,000
|
|Construction - commercial real estate |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|132,717,000
|69,768,000
|
|Land acquisition and development
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|46,072,000
|29,064,000
|
|Land acquisition and development |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|46,072,000
|29,064,000
|
|Builder lines
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|35,605,000
|24,668,000
|
|Builder lines |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|35,605,000
|24,668,000
|
|Construction - consumer real estate
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|18,799,000
|11,223,000
|
|Construction - consumer real estate |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|747,000
|
|
|Construction - consumer real estate |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|747,000
|
|
|Construction - consumer real estate |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|18,052,000
|11,223,000
|
|Residential mortgage
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|308,809,000
|293,256,000
|
|90+ Days Past Due and Accruing
|334,000
|89,000
|
|Loans on nonaccrual status
|333,000
|320,000
|
|Residential mortgage |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|1,012,000
|1,643,000
|
|Residential mortgage | 60-89 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|1,076,000
|387,000
|
|Residential mortgage | 90+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|426,000
|273,000
|
|Residential mortgage |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|2,514,000
|2,303,000
|
|Residential mortgage |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|306,295,000
|290,953,000
|
|Equity lines
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|62,204,000
|51,592,000
|
|90+ Days Past Due and Accruing
|76,000
|38,000
|
|Loans on nonaccrual status
|
|77,000
|
|Equity lines |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|85,000
|215,000
|
|Equity lines | 60-89 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|
|103,000
|
|Equity lines | 90+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|76,000
|115,000
|
|Equity lines |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|161,000
|433,000
|
|Equity lines |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|62,043,000
|51,159,000
|
|Other consumer
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|10,270,000
|10,588,000
|
|Loans on nonaccrual status
|
|9,000
|
|Other consumer |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|9,000
|3,000
|
|Other consumer | 90+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|
|9,000
|
|Other consumer |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|9,000
|12,000
|
|Other consumer |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|10,261,000
|10,576,000
|
|Consumer finance
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|466,793,000
|468,510,000
|
|Consumer finance | Automobiles
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|398,651,000
|401,276,000
|
|Loans on nonaccrual status
|599,000
|892,000
|
|Consumer finance | Automobiles |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|14,703,000
|15,263,000
|
|Consumer finance | Automobiles | 60-89 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|2,650,000
|2,628,000
|
|Consumer finance | Automobiles | 90+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|599,000
|892,000
|
|Consumer finance | Automobiles |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|17,952,000
|18,783,000
|
|Consumer finance | Automobiles |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|380,699,000
|382,493,000
|
|Consumer finance | Marine and recreational vehicles
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|68,142,000
|67,234,000
|
|Loans on nonaccrual status
|15,000
|
|
|Consumer finance | Marine and recreational vehicles | 30-59 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|215,000
|282,000
|
|Consumer finance | Marine and recreational vehicles | 60-89 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|22,000
|115,000
|
|Consumer finance | Marine and recreational vehicles | 90+ Days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|15,000
|
|
|Consumer finance | Marine and recreational vehicles | Total Past Due
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|252,000
|397,000
|
|Consumer finance | Marine and recreational vehicles | Current
|
|
|
|Financing Receivable, Recorded Investment, Past Due [Line Items]
|
|
|
|Loans, gross
|$ 67,890,000
|$ 66,837,000
|